What is DRW?
DRW is a file format associated primarily with CAD (Computer-Aided Design) programs. It contains vector-based graphics that represent two-dimensional drawings, widely utilized in various design fields. Understanding its structure and content is essential for anyone dealing with design documents.
What is PDF?
PDF, or Portable Document Format, is a versatile file format created by Adobe. It is designed to present documents consistently across various operating systems and devices. PDFs are ideal for sharing, archiving, and printing since they preserve formatting, graphics, and layout.
